Book nine of the celebrated Deverry series, an epic fantasy rooted in Celtic mythology that intricately interweaves human and elven history over several hundred years. A new chapter of the history of the kingdom of Deverry -- an ideal starting point for newcomers to Katharine Kerr's gorgeous epic, and a satisfying continuation of the saga for those readers who have followed the series through its previous incarnations. In Cengarn, Rhodry of the silver daggers -- half-elven, half-human -- is beset by strange dreams. A dark-haired enchantress, the Raven Woman, is haunting his sleep, and he can find no release, even in the arms of Dallandra, his lover. Little does he know that his feud with the Raven Woman goes back over three hundred years, to a time when the very throne of Deverry stood under threat of civil war.

Katharine Kerr was born in Ohio in 1944. Her fascination for all things Celtic and her extensive reading of mediaeval and Dark ages history have had a direct influence on the direction of her fantasy writing. Her novels have been published around the world and she is a bestseller on both sides of the Atlantic.

First of a series within a series: Although set within Kerr's existing Celtic fantasy world of Deverry (A Time of Omens, 1992, etc.), this one kicks off a new set of characters and doings. Again, the struggles of the past reverberate down the ages, and the chief characters - such as the mysterious dweomermaster, Nevyn - exist in multiple reincarnations. Long ago in the time of the Civil Wars, young, magically talented Lillorigga quarrels with her cruel and manipulative mother, Merodda; in the present, Merodda will he reincarnated as Raena, the Raven Woman, deadly foe of the half-elfin hero Rhodry Maelwaedd. More of the usual. (Kirkus Reviews)
